1. 简介
vi 编辑器是 Linux 系统中一种常用的文本编辑器,它支持多种功能和操作。本文将介绍 vi 编辑器中的粘贴操作,包括粘贴文本、粘贴行和粘贴代码等。如果你是刚接触 Linux 的新手,或者对 vi 编辑器不够熟悉,本文将帮助你快速掌握 vi 编辑器的粘贴操作。
1.1 粘贴文本
在 vi 编辑器中,我们可以使用 "p" 命令来进行文本的粘贴操作。具体步骤如下:
将光标移动到你想要粘贴的文本的位置。
按下 "esc" 键退出编辑模式。
按下 "p" 键,将之前复制的文本粘贴到光标所在位置。
以下是一个示例,演示了如何在 vi 编辑器中粘贴文本:
This is some sample text.
将光标移动到需要粘贴文本的位置,并按下 "p" 键,将文本粘贴到光标所在位置:
This is some sample text.
This is some sample text.
从上面的示例中可以看出,使用 "p" 命令可以将之前复制的文本粘贴到当前光标所在的位置。
1.2 粘贴行
除了粘贴文本外,vi 编辑器还支持粘贴整行的操作。可以使用 "P" 命令将之前复制的整行粘贴到光标的上方。
以下是一个示例,演示了如何在 vi 编辑器中粘贴整行:
Line 1
Line 3
Line 4
在需要粘贴行的位置,按下 "esc" 键退出编辑模式,然后按下 "P" 键,整行将会被粘贴到当前光标的上方:
Line 1
Line 2
Line 3
Line 4
从上面的示例中可以看出,使用 "P" 命令可以将之前复制的整行粘贴到当前光标的上方。
1.3 粘贴代码
在编写代码时,粘贴代码段是一种非常常见和实用的操作。在 vi 编辑器中,我们可以使用 ":r" 命令来粘贴代码。
以下是一个示例,演示了如何在 vi 编辑器中粘贴代码段:
int main() {
printf("Hello, world!");
return 0;
}
将光标移动到需要粘贴代码段的位置,并按下 "esc" 键退出编辑模式,然后输入 ":r" 命令,接着输入代码所在文件的路径,并按下 "enter" 键,代码段将会被粘贴到当前光标位置。
int main() {
printf("Hello, world!");
return 0;
}
int add(int a, int b) {
return a + b;
}
从上面的示例中可以看出,使用 ":r" 命令可以将代码段从文件中粘贴到当前光标的位置。
2. 总结
本文介绍了 vi 编辑器中的粘贴操作包括粘贴文本、粘贴行和粘贴代码等,并给出了详细的操作步骤和示例。通过本文的学习,相信你已经了解了如何在 vi 编辑器中进行粘贴操作。
希望本文对你有所帮助,如果有任何问题,请随时留言。